d17cc5a4d0b8bbfc5b5b6f551b5a8587b05cb5e902380b2d0da179389fddd7d1

1113391 (477685 blocks ago)

⏴ Block 1113390 (4076c0ec...e99) | Block 1113392 ⏵ | Latest block ⏭

Metadata

7/30/22, 1:04 AM UTC (663d 10:50:47 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details